Undergraduate / "Passion for Fashion" - UC essay prompt [4]

*Tell us about a personal quality, talent, accomplishment, contribution or experience that is important to you. What about this quality or accomplishment makes you proud and how does it relate to the person you are?

As those lights started flashing, my knees buckled and stomach filled with butterflies. It was the moment I had been waiting for and there I was a nervous wreck. That changed as the first model wearing my design stepped foot on that runway. I wished that that moment could be infinite. It was then when I officially decided that fashion designing was what I wanted to do for the rest of my life. I just knew that I could make a business out of it.

It all started when I was asked to design my own costume for the spring dance recital. The instructors saw how mature my designs were compared to the other kids. They knew that I had a gift before I did and asked me to become a member of the costume crew. One of the dance instructors had recently graduated college with a degree in fashion marketing . She later became my mentor and taught me everything I needed to know about fashion design. Ever since then, you couldn't keep me off of a sewing machine.

During high school, I became the go to girl for prom dresses. The entire spring season I was extremely busy sewing up a storm. I started to become more serious about my work and searched for ways to market myself. My mentor thought that I should try to get some exposure, so I did just that. I applied for many jobs and internships but I kept receiving the same reply. Everyone said that I was to young. One day while browsing the internet, I saw an add about an upcoming fashion show. I entered two of my designs and submitted my application. About a week later, I received a call saying that my designs were chosen for the fashion show but I needed an interview with the Pr.

When it was time for my interview, I was extremely nervous about revealing my age. When I walked into the room, I was greeted and then the man asked " Exactly how old are you again"? My stomach dropped instantly and I replied. The man stood there in aw. He though that my designs were extremely chiq and creative especially knowing my age and lack of training. My confidence immediately was boosted and my nervous jitters diminished.

The fashion show was a pretty big deal for me because I was just a rookie. The established designers were extremely intimidating but I didn't let them scare me. I was honored to be in a room full of such amazing artists. When my name was called for the upcoming designers section, my entire future flashed before my eyes. I realized that my fate was just beginning to flourish.

Writing Feedback / "The Business of being Born" essay [3]

The Business of Being Born has presented me with the idea that Americans, specifically women, are easily deceived. It seems as if birth would be a natural yet thoughtful event for a mother as well as her partner. However, birth has been depicted as everything other than that. For years women have allowed society and media to manipulate their births through technology, economics, and other unnatural practices.

Society has grown to believe that technology can solve all problems. The use of technology has become extremely popular during the birth process by use of doctors. Obviously, technology is not 100 percent safe because there has been an increase in birth complications when technology such as ultrasounds and various medications were used during pregnancy. The technology that is used in hospitals has done more damage to the infant long-term which shows the lack of research in this area. Instead of progressing, we have regressed in terms of medical births.

I think that since midwives are cheaper than typical OBGYN's, women have grown to classify them as less efficient. Hospitals are depicted as institutions for health but they are actually businesses. Like any other business, hospitals expand from the payments they receive from their patients. In the early 1900s, hospitals were going through financial troubles. This is when they changed their policies and exploited midwives. Midwives were presented to society as uneducated and indecent. Because mothers wanted the best for their unborn children, they started having births at hospitals. Little did they know that the hospitals planned the whole thing in order to gain riches and not to benefit the health of mothers.

I find it quite amazing how birth has become so technical. It has been portrayed as this dreadful and outlandish process but we have forgotten its true state. Birth is one the most natural processes that humans, better yet mammals experience. We see in the movies and shows how women have to push and scream ridiculously when none of that is necessary. Infants are essentially the ones who choose when their birth happens. So why do we force birth? In hospitals, forceful procedures such as caesarean sections are performed as a quick way to generate more money for the hospital. Extreme procedures like that should only be performed in emergency situations. Otherwise, unnatural interferences can result in major complications.

The irony in modern birth is that those who have never experienced birth are somehow convincing women that they are incapable of a natural birth. Women are the ones who know best because nature is something that is not learned, it just takes place. I am shocked that the corruption that has taken place revolving "birth" has changed the entire mind sets of a people. This shows how effortless it is to control a nations mind through the one thing that creates us all.
